Transaction 7568e6e1b06a9f33ce696cf9bc8a79d27445c65d0b3f8e9dc731ee853ce95043

2 Input
2 Outputs
  • 7568e6e1b06a9f33ce696cf9bc8a79d27445c65d0b3f8e9dc731ee853ce95043:0
  • value  110000000
    address  16cBapERN3qXok9Jjsx7DLCqewVviAwZrd
  • 7568e6e1b06a9f33ce696cf9bc8a79d27445c65d0b3f8e9dc731ee853ce95043:1
  • value  40585287
    address  1F9nJbmxAuQ5zCPL3z7jiETUNnxeV6BEeZ